0

意図的または不注意で ELMAH をブロックするようにサーバーを構成した人がいます。それが何だったのか知りたいです。私の現在のサーバー管理者も、何がそれをブロックしているのかわかりません。

手がかりはこれまでに

  • エラーメッセージは「このタイプのページは提供されていません...明示的に禁止されています」

  • 通常の .ashx ハンドラは問題なく動作します。(HelloWorld.ashx の動作)

  • 完全信頼で実行しています。

  • 私はWin 2000、IIS 5を使用しています

  • マシン構成には ELMAH への参照がありません (私の web.config もありません)

  • ELMAH_Error テーブルは存在しますが、エントリがありません。

  • ELMAH を使用したアプリケーションは、自分のマシンで正常に動作します (つまり、エラー ログが表示されます)。

  • Handler セクションを更新して、名前を elmah.axd ではなく Elmha.ashx に変更しました。

4

1 に答える 1

0

これは、Windowsアプリケーションのエラーログにアクセスできなかったサーバーで発生していました。それを取得した後、elmahとbloweryが一緒にうまく機能していないことは明らかでした(ヘッダーはすでにエラーを送信しました)。

于 2009-02-26T23:05:30.317 に答える